Describe the life of Aesop. What was his background and how did he come to be known for his fables?

Answer:

The life of Aesop is a bit of a mystery. ... Aesop is believed to have been alive from 620 to 560 BC. It was believed that he was a slave, but was given his freedom because of his literacy and storytelling. He is also described with many physical deformities and a speech impediment that was healed by a deity.

Answer:

For those that believe he was a real person, Aesop lived from 620 to 560 BC. He was born a slave but was freed because of his literacy and intelligence. ... Aesop is credited with writing over six hundred fables, which are short stories that teach a moral or lesson. The characters are animals with human traits.

What is the narrative of john and abigail
Mkey [24]
During their courtship and marriage, John Adams and Abigail Smith Adams exchanged over 1,100 letters, many filled with intellectual discussions on government and politics considered an invaluable account of the Revolutionary War. Abigail, a fierce advocate of rights for women and African-Americans, was an important partner throughout John's political career.
